ASoC: Intel: avs: Account for UID of ACPI device
[ Upstream commit 836855100b87b4dd7a82546131779dc255c18b67 ] Configurations with multiple codecs attached to the platform are supported but only if each from the set is different. Add new field representing the 'Unique ID' so that codecs that share Vendor and Part IDs can be differentiated and thus enabling support for such configurations.
